[Asia Economy Reporter Lee Gwan-joo] Domestic pharmaceutical and bio companies have widely opened their recruitment doors for the second half of the year. From traditional sales positions to management, production, and even research and development (R&D) personnel?the core of new drug development?companies are actively seeking talent, drawing increased interest from job seekers. The largest recruitment fair in the pharmaceutical and bio industry, which had been unable to take place due to COVID-19, is also scheduled to resume after three years, raising expectations for a heated hiring atmosphere.
Active Hiring Across Various Fields in Pharmaceutical Companies
According to the pharmaceutical and bio industry on the 5th, companies such as Chong Kun Dang, Cha Bio Group, and Jeil Pharmaceutical are conducting recruitment across various fields through open and rolling hiring processes. Chong Kun Dang is accepting rolling applications until the 13th of this month. They are hiring new graduates and experienced professionals in 22 positions across four major fields: development, research, production, and marketing/management. In the development field, tasks cover all planning stages related to new drug development, including clinical trial project management, clinical strategy establishment, and technology export/import. Notably, the research field separately recruits for the drug delivery system (DDS) role.
Cha Hospital and Cha Bio Group are also conducting open recruitment for new graduates and juniors (1-3 years of experience) until the 13th. They are comprehensively hiring talent across affiliated companies such as Cha Hospital’s management support, researchers, Cha Biotech, CMG Pharmaceutical, and Cha Vaccine Institute, providing job seekers interested in the health industry with various options. Since recruitment is conducted at the group level, applicants can apply for up to two preferred companies and positions.
JW Pharmaceutical is recruiting for research and development and ethical drug (ETC) sales positions until December 18. The R&D positions are separately recruited in raw materials, analysis, and formulation fields. Applicants with a master's degree or higher can apply regardless of experience. Sales positions also accept applicants without experience as long as they hold a university degree. Jeil Pharmaceutical is recruiting new and experienced employees through rolling recruitment until the end of the year. They are selecting talent in three fields: development, research, and sales/marketing. Experienced professionals are mainly hired in development and research, while both new and experienced candidates are recruited in sales and marketing.
Amid recruitment across various fields, the core focus is on expanding research and development personnel. As global competition in new drug development intensifies, securing talented researchers directly translates into corporate competitiveness. An industry insider stated, “While multiple new drug pipeline studies are underway, personnel remain limited,” adding, “Given the significant growth potential, R&D personnel will continue to expand.”
"A Promising Future Industry" Draws Attention from Job Seekers
The COVID-19 pandemic has positively influenced corporate hiring and job-seeking by changing perceptions of the pharmaceutical and bio industry. According to a survey conducted by the job portal JobKorea targeting 1,377 university students and workers in their 20s and 30s, the bio, pharmaceutical, and medical sectors were chosen as the most promising industries to lead South Korea (52.0%). Additionally, 46.8% of respondents said they are preparing for employment or career changes in industries they consider promising. This suggests an increased potential influx of talented personnel into pharmaceutical and bio companies.

The industry’s largest recruitment event, the “2022 Korea Pharmaceutical and Bio Recruitment Fair,” which will be held face-to-face for the first time in three years, is also attracting attention. Scheduled for the 11th at the aT Center in Yangjae-dong, Seoul, about 70 domestic pharmaceutical and bio companies will participate. The event’s website, opened for pre-registration, has already been visited by over 18,000 people. The fair will provide not only company information but also opportunities for consultations and interviews with desired companies.

In particular, according to a survey on second-half recruitment plans conducted by the Korea Pharmaceutical and Bio Association among participating companies, the total number of hires is expected to reach 1,900. An association official said, “This will be the largest Korea Pharmaceutical and Bio Recruitment Fair ever, contributing significantly to job creation,” adding, “Since it is being held after a long time, we are making thorough preparations to capture the attention of job seekers more than ever.”
